App Dev - Java - Lead

App Dev - Java - Lead
US - TX - Plano


An ideal candidate should be comfortable leading in a highly collaborative and creative technology environment, and should be fluent in or prepared to quickly master the following skills: Java with Spring, API Development, automation with Teraform and Ansible, Devops Pipelines with tools like Jenkins, process automation, automated testing, performance testing and analysis, capacity management, cloud networking and security, application performance management, monitoring, self-healing systems design, executive reporting, and the like. In addition, this candidate should be comfortable with system admin responsibilities and skills to manage our current on-premise data protection systems in the interim, while planning for the future. 
Are you up for enabling the success of one of the largest-scale cloud-based application development and implementation activities ever attempted by a financial institution? If so, we may be your next great opportunity.

You will:

  • Continuously improve software engineering practices
  • Work within and across Agile teams to design, develop, test, implement, and support technical solutions across a full-stack of development tools and technologies
  • Lead the craftsmanship, availability, resilience, and scalability of your solutions
  • Bring a passion to stay on top of tech trends, experiment with and learn new technologies, participate in internal & external technology communities, and mentor other members of the engineering community
  • Encourage innovation, implementation of cutting-edge technologies, inclusion, outside-of-the-box thinking, teamwork, self-organization, and diversity
  • Work with product owners to understand desired application capabilities and testing scenarios
  • Lead and/or mentor a team of engineers

Basic Qualifications:

  • Bachelor's Degree or military experience
  • At least 7 years experience in software development
  • At least 7 years of system administrator experience
  • At least 2 years experience in people management
  • At least 3 years of hands-on experience building APIs using Java
  • At least 7 years of SDLC experience using Java EE technologies 
  • At least 3 years of experience in developing RESTful APIs using Spring or Jersey 
  • At least 1 Year experience in one of the following: RDBMS, SQL, No-SQL, RDS, PostgreSQL, MongoDB or DynamoDB

Preferred Qualifications:

  • Master's Degree
  • 9+ years of professional experience in a technical role
  • We3+ years of Cyber Security experience
  • 7+ years experience in Agile practices
  • 6+ years of leadership experience with full life-cycle IT development and platform support
  • 2+ years of CI/CD toolsets experience
  • 3+ years’ experience in one of the following Cloud technologies: AWS, Azure, OpenStack, Docker, Ansible, Chef or Terraform
  • 3+ years’ experience in one of the following Build and CICD technologies: lSVN, GitHub, Maven, Jenkins, Nexus or Sonar
  • 3+ Years’ experience in one of the following Quality Assurance technologies: ATDD, Selenium, Cucumber, JUnit, SoapUI and Postman
  • 3+ years’ experience in Unix Shell Scripting
  • 2+ years’ experience with one of the following: HP Diagnostics, JMeter, Splunk, BlueStripe, CloudWatch or Zabbix
  • 2+ years’ experience with one of the following Agile methodologies: Scrum, SAFe, and Kanban
  • Certified in one of the following: Java, Spring or AWS technologies

Apply Now
© 2017 Stefanini | Powered by Adverto Inc.

Not the right opportunity?

Connect with our recruiters